Got my first flat on a scooter yesterday. Word to the wise. Order a spare. The self sealing material failed and the puncture was too close to the edge to repair. I have 1 stripped screw and apparently you are supposed to get spares with your scooter but the after market seller held them back when I bought mine. I called them and they could spare one screw. Would be nice to have the pack. I’m going to bring plugs from now on. They are super easy to install. Way better than bike tubes. Apollo customer service was awesome by the way.
